Executive Summary
Under Armour reported QQ3 2025 results with a modest year-over-year revenue uplift and a clear focus on cash generation and balance sheet resilience, even as operating profitability remains thin due to ongoing investments and channel mix. Key takeaways include revenue of USD 1.401 billion, gross profit of USD 665.2 million and a gross margin of 47.48%, while operating income stood at USD 13.5 million (0.96% margin) and EBITDA reached USD 90.9 million (6.49% EBITDA margin). Net income was USD 1.23 million, translating to a net margin of 0.088%, and basic earnings per share of USD 0.0029 (diluted USD 0.0028).
The company generated robust cash flow, with net cash provided by operating activities of USD 311.3 million and free cash flow of USD 262.9 million. The cash balance ended the period at USD 745.2 million, and net debt stood at roughly USD 578.3 million. On the balance sheet, total assets were USD 4.631 billion and total liabilities USD 2.646 billion, with equity of USD 1.984 billion, indicating meaningful liquidity headroom despite leverage. The business also exhibits a long cash conversion cycle, underscoring working capital discipline as a key lever for future margin expansion.

Financial Highlights
Revenue: USD 1,401,039,000 (+5.18% YoY; +0.14% QoQ). Gross Profit: USD 665,155,000 (Gross Margin 47.48%; YoY gross profit +10.98%; QoQ -4.45%). Operating Income: USD 13,509,000 (Operating Margin 0.96%); YoY +309.18%; QoQ -92.19%. EBITDA: USD 90,894,000 (EBITDA Margin 6.49%). Net Income: USD 1,234,000 (Net Margin 0.088%); YoY +567.42%; QoQ -99.28%. EPS: USD 0.00290 (Diluted USD 0.00280); YoY +583.33%; QoQ -99.26%. Cash Flow: Net cash provided by operating activities USD 311,289,000; Capex USD 48,357,000; Free Cash Flow USD 262,932,000. Balance Sheet: Cash and cash equivalents USD 726,877,000; Total assets USD 4,630,965,000; Total debt USD 1,305,138,000; Net debt USD 578,261,000; Total equity USD 1,984,723,000. Liquidity & Ratios: Current ratio 2.01; Quick ratio 1.186; Cash ratio 0.542. Net debt to EBITDA implies leverage in the low-to-mid single digits relative to this quarterβs EBITDA figure. Gross margin near mid-40s, while operating and net margins remain modest due to ongoing investments and channel mix. Inventory turnover and DIO exceed typical apparel peer benchmarks, contributing to a longer cash conversion cycle (CCC ~174 days).
